Former Motel 6 Demolition
Project Partners: California Tahoe Conservancy
Fundraising Goal: $200,000
One of the most important restoration projects in Lake Tahoe’s history can now begin thanks to the California Tahoe Conservancy’s acquisition of the Motel 6 property and surrounding 31 acres within the Upper Truckee River watershed in South Lake Tahoe.
The next step is to remove the former Motel 6 building, restaurant and parking lot and make way for restoration of these sensitive lands, but there’s currently a funding gap for these efforts.
The Tahoe Fund is raising $200,000 to fill this funding gap so the Conservancy can demolish the former Motel 6 building, restaurant and parking lot. With your help, we can transform this wetland back into a healthy functioning filtration system for Lake Tahoe.
